‌职业转型:从测试员到AI专家的路线图‌

拥抱AI时代的新机遇

在当今数字化浪潮中,人工智能(AI)正重塑各行各业,为软件测试从业者带来前所未有的转型契机。作为测试员,您已具备扎实的测试思维、问题诊断和自动化基础——这些正是AI领域急需的基石。本文专为测试同行设计,提供一个结构化路线图,从评估现有技能到成为AI专家,涵盖学习路径、实践项目和职业跃迁策略。转型不仅是职业升级,更是解锁高薪、创新和影响力的钥匙。让我们以测试员的视角,探索这条充满潜力的道路。

第一部分:为什么测试员是AI转型的理想候选人?

软件测试与AI看似不同领域,实则共享核心能力。测试员在日常工作中培养的严谨逻辑、数据分析和自动化脚本经验(如使用Selenium或JMeter),可直接迁移到AI开发中。例如:

  • 问题解决能力:测试员擅长识别缺陷和优化流程,这正是机器学习模型调试的核心。

  • 数据敏感度:测试中积累的数据验证技能,为AI的数据预处理和模型训练奠定基础。

  • 自动化经验:测试自动化工具(如Python脚本)与AI编程(如TensorFlow)高度相似,缩短学习曲线。

行业趋势支持转型:据2025年Gartner报告,AI测试工程师需求年增长35%,平均薪资比传统测试高40%。测试员转型可填补AI质量保障(AIOps)的缺口,例如在自动驾驶或智能客服系统中确保模型可靠性。

第二部分:分阶段转型路线图(4个关键阶段)

转型需循序渐进,避免冒进。以下是基于测试背景定制的步骤,每个阶段含学习资源与实践建议。

阶段1:技能评估与基础夯实(1-3个月)

  • 自我诊断:列出您的测试技能,如编程语言(Python/Java)、测试框架和数据分析工具。利用在线评估(如Coursera的AI入门测验)识别AI知识缺口。

  • 学习核心基础

    • 机器学习入门:通过免费课程(如吴恩达的《Machine Learning》在Coursera)理解监督学习、分类算法。测试员可先聚焦模型评估指标(如精确率、召回率),这与测试中的缺陷率计算相通。

    • Python强化:若已有基础,深化库的使用(如Pandas数据处理);若零基础,优先学习Python(推荐Codecademy的互动课),每日编码1小时。

    • 工具熟悉:安装Jupyter Notebook实践小项目,例如用测试数据预测bug发生率。

  • 产出目标:完成1-2个微型项目,如构建简单回归模型分析测试日志。

阶段2:专项技能深化与实践项目(4-6个月)

聚焦AI子领域,将测试经验转化为AI应用。

  • 选择方向:测试员常适合:

    • AI测试工程:学习模型验证技术(如对抗性测试),工具如TensorFlow Extended(TFX)。

    • 自然语言处理(NLP):应用于测试用例生成(如用GPT模型自动化脚本编写)。

    • 计算机视觉:用于UI测试自动化(如图像识别定位元素)。

  • 学习资源

    • 中级课程:Udacity的《AI for Testing》纳米学位,或Fast.ai实战教程。

    • 认证:考取Google的TensorFlow Developer证书,提升简历竞争力。

  • 实践关键

    • 项目驱动:改造现有测试任务为AI项目,例如用机器学习预测测试覆盖率,或在GitHub分享代码。

    • 社区参与:加入Kaggle竞赛(如“测试数据异常检测”主题),积累作品集。

阶段3:经验积累与网络构建(6-12个月)

从学习者过渡到实践者,利用测试行业人脉。

  • 实习与兼职:在现公司申请AI相关任务(如参与AI功能测试),或通过平台(如Upwork)接洽小型AI项目。

  • 构建作品集:开发3-5个完整项目,突出测试-AI结合点,例如:

    • 项目1:用AI优化测试用例优先级(工具:Scikit-learn)。

    • 项目2:基于NLP的缺陷报告分类系统。

  • 网络拓展

    • 参加AI峰会(如AI Expo)或测试会议(如Selenium Conf),分享转型经验。

    • LinkedIn主动连接AI团队Leader,主题如“从测试到AI质量保障的转型案例”。

阶段4:求职跃迁与长期成长(12+个月)

正式进入AI角色,持续进化。

  • 职位定位:瞄准初级AI工程师、AI测试专家或MLOps工程师。优化简历:强调测试经验如何提升AI可靠性(例如“用测试思维减少模型偏差”)。
    antz

  • 面试准备:常见问题包括算法解释(如决策树vs.随机森林)和场景题(如“如何测试推荐系统”)。练习平台:LeetCode(AI专项)。

  • 持续学习

    • 高级课程:深度学习专项(如Stanford CS230)。

    • 行业追踪:关注arXiv论文,订阅《AI Weekly》简报。

  • 心理调适:转型非一蹴而就;拥抱失败(如模型训练误差),测试员的韧性是优势。

第三部分:成功案例与激励

案例分享:张明,前高级测试工程师,利用业余时间学习AI(18个月),现为某大厂AI质量主管。关键行动:将公司测试数据用于Kaggle项目,获雇主内部转岗。
转型红利

  • 薪酬提升:AI角色平均年薪比测试高50%(2025年数据)。

  • 职业广度:从执行者变为创新者,主导AI产品全周期。

  • 未来展望:随着AI伦理和可解释性需求上升,测试员的严谨性将更受重视。

结语:您的AI之旅始于今日

从测试员到AI专家,是一条基于既有优势的进化之路。本文路线图强调实践与迭代——无需抛弃测试根基,而是赋能升级。记住:每个bug修复的经验,都是训练AI模型的宝贵数据源。行动吧,让测试思维在AI时代闪耀新光!

精选文章

测试团队AI能力提升规划

飞机自动驾驶系统测试:安全关键系统的全面验证框架

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/1206973.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

基于SpringBoot的学生心理压力咨询评判系统毕业设计源码

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。 一、研究目的 本研究旨在构建一个基于SpringBoot的学生心理压力咨询评判系统,以实现对学生心理压力的有效评估和干预。具体研究目的如下: 首先&…

Qwen3-Embedding-4B如何提效?多线程推理部署实战

Qwen3-Embedding-4B如何提效?多线程推理部署实战 你有没有遇到过这样的问题:业务系统里每天要处理上万条文本做语义检索,但嵌入服务响应慢、吞吐上不去,高峰期延迟飙升到2秒以上?或者明明买了高配GPU,模型…

基于SpringBoot的学生成绩分析和弱项辅助系统毕设源码

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。 一、研究目的 本研究旨在开发一套基于SpringBoot框架的学生成绩分析和弱项辅助系统,以实现对学生学习状况的全面监控和个性化指导。具体研究目的如下&#xff…

通义千问3-14B部署全流程:从Pull镜像到压力测试实战

通义千问3-14B部署全流程:从Pull镜像到压力测试实战 1. 为什么是Qwen3-14B?单卡跑出30B级效果的务实选择 你有没有遇到过这样的困境:想用大模型做长文档分析、多步逻辑推理或跨语言处理,但手头只有一张RTX 4090——既买不起A100…

基于SpringBoot的实习生管理系统毕业设计

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。一、研究目的本研究旨在设计并实现一个基于SpringBoot框架的实习生管理系统,以满足现代企业对实习生管理的高效性和便捷性的需求。具体研究目的如下: …

基于SpringBoot的心脏病患者数据分析系统毕设

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。 一、研究目的 本研究旨在构建一个基于SpringBoot的心脏病患者数据分析系统,以实现对心脏病患者数据的全面收集、处理、分析和可视化。具体研究目的如下&#x…

基于SpringBoot的计算机基础网络教学系统毕设源码

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。 一、研究目的 本研究旨在设计并实现一个基于SpringBoot框架的计算机基础网络教学系统,以解决传统计算机基础教学中存在的诸多问题。具体研究目的如下&#xff…

基于SpringBoot的仿淘宝系统毕设源码

博主介绍:✌ 专注于Java,python,✌关注✌私信我✌具体的问题,我会尽力帮助你。 一、研究目的 本研究旨在设计并实现一个基于SpringBoot框架的仿淘宝系统,通过对现有电子商务平台的深入分析,结合现代软件工程的理论与实践&#x…

GPT-OSS启动报错?微调显存要求解析与优化案例

GPT-OSS启动报错?微调显存要求解析与优化案例 1. 为什么GPT-OSS启动总失败?从报错现象看真实瓶颈 你是不是也遇到过这样的情况:刚拉取完gpt-oss-20b-WEBUI镜像,双卡4090D明明标称显存合计48GB,可一点击“网页推理”就…

Python代码打印行为分析

local_path args.pull[-1] remote_files args.pull[:-1] recvfile " ".join(remote_files)这三行代码的作用是从参数列表中分离本地路径和远程文件。让我详细解释: 1. 代码分解: # 假设 args.pull 是一个列表,例如:[…

开源轻量模型2024展望:Qwen2.5-0.5B部署趋势分析

开源轻量模型2024展望:Qwen2.5-0.5B部署趋势分析 1. 为什么0.5B模型正在成为边缘AI的“新标配” 你有没有试过在一台没有GPU的老笔记本上跑大模型?卡顿、等待、内存爆满——这些曾是轻量级AI落地的真实写照。但2024年,情况变了。 Qwen2.5-…

前端开发者的福音:AI自动生成React_Vue组件代码

前端开发者的福音:AI自动生成React/Vue组件代码——像点外卖一样搞定重复劳动 关键词 AI代码生成 | React组件 | Vue组件 | 前端开发效率 | Prompt工程 | 低代码工具 | 代码质量 摘要 你有没有过这样的经历?早上刚到公司,产品经理扔给你一…

GPEN能否集成到WordPress?CMS插件开发设想

GPEN能否集成到WordPress?CMS插件开发设想 在图像处理领域,GPEN(Global Portrait Enhancement Network)因其出色的肖像增强能力正被越来越多内容创作者关注。它不仅能修复老照片的噪点与模糊,还能智能优化肤色、细节和…

5个开源中文TTS部署推荐:Sambert多情感语音一键部署实测

5个开源中文TTS部署推荐:Sambert多情感语音一键部署实测 1. 为什么你需要一个开箱即用的中文TTS镜像 你是不是也遇到过这些情况: 下载了某个热门TTS模型,结果卡在环境配置上——ttsfrd编译失败、SciPy版本冲突、CUDA驱动不匹配……折腾半天…

嵌入式开发代码实践——串口通信(UART)开发

串口通信(UART)开发详解一、UART通信基础概念1.1 什么是UART?UART(Universal Asynchronous Receiver/Transmitter,通用异步收发传输器)是一种异步串行通信接口。它是嵌入式系统中最常用的通信方式之一。1.2…

高职学历销售如何破局

学历劣势的应对策略高职学历在销售行业并非绝对劣势,关键在于如何通过技能和数据分析能力提升竞争力。以下为具体策略:策略具体方法效果强化数据分析能力学习基础数据分析工具(Excel、Python)、考取CDA数据分析师证书提升客户画像…

中专学历如何通过数据分析转型科技公司

质检QC岗位与数据分析存在一定关联性,例如数据收集、流程优化、问题诊断等。通过系统学习数据分析技能,积累项目经验,可逐步实现向科技公司的转型。以下是具体路径和方法: 核心技能提升路径 阶段学习内容资源/工具目标基础阶段Ex…

神奇二维码WPO

拿到附件是一个二维码,扫码发现一个base64值进行base64解析![] 拷贝的被骗了 1.一般我们尝尝考察的就是二维码是不是有隐写,然后使用010 Editor这种分析工具去分析文件的结构构成 分析一下文件的大小,正常的二维码一…

吴恩达深度学习课程五:自然语言处理 第二周:词嵌入(五)GloVe 算法

此分类用于记录吴恩达深度学习课程的学习笔记。 课程相关信息链接如下:原课程视频链接:[双语字幕]吴恩达深度学习deeplearning.ai github课程资料,含课件与笔记:吴恩达深度学习教学资料 课程配套练习(中英)与答案…

半导体 IT 基础设施转型实践合集|以自建云平台支持研发与核心生产,实现 VMware 替代

在飞速发展的科技时代,半导体日益成为全球经济发展的关键驱动力。半导体设计、制造、封测与材料/设备等细分领域采用的 IT 系统有所区别,对 IT 基础架构的需求也不尽相同: 半导体设计领域需要可灵活扩容、支持容器环境的 IT 基础设施&#x…